- Add _is_wsl() helper function to detect Windows Subsystem for Linux - Checks /proc/version for microsoft/wsl keywords - Checks WSL environment variables (WSL_DISTRO_NAME, WSL_INTEROP) - Enhance get_host_ip() to support all platforms: - Native Linux: hostname -I (unchanged) - WSL: Automatically detected, uses hostname -I - macOS: ifconfig en0 (unchanged) - Native Windows: Parse ipconfig output for IPv4 address - Fallback: 0.0.0.0 for local Docker (unchanged) - No changes to existing Linux/macOS behavior - Script now automatically adapts to environment - Tested and working on macOS and Ubuntu

def get_host_ip() -> str:
|
|
"""
|
|
Detect the host's IP address based on operating system
|
|
Supports: Linux, macOS, Windows (native), and WSL
|
|
|
|
Returns:
|
|
IP address as string, defaults to "0.0.0.0" if detection fails
|
|
"""
|
|
os_name = platform.system()
|
|
|
|
try:
|
|
if os_name == "Linux":
|
|
# Check if running in WSL
|
|
if _is_wsl():
|
|
# In WSL, use hostname command which works with Docker Desktop
|
|
result = subprocess.run(
|
|
["hostname", "-I"],
|
|
capture_output=True,
|
|
text=True,
|
|
check=True
|
|
)
|
|
ip = result.stdout.strip().split()[0]
|
|
return ip
|
|
else:
|
|
# Native Linux
|
|
result = subprocess.run(
|
|
["hostname", "-I"],
|
|
capture_output=True,
|
|
text=True,
|
|
check=True
|
|
)
|
|
ip = result.stdout.strip().split()[0]
|
|
return ip
|
|
|
|
elif os_name == "Darwin": # macOS
|
|
# Use ifconfig en0 on macOS
|
|
result = subprocess.run(
|
|
["ifconfig", "en0"],
|
|
capture_output=True,
|
|
text=True,
|
|
check=True
|
|
)
|
|
# Parse inet line
|
|
for line in result.stdout.split('\n'):
|
|
line = line.strip()
|
|
if line.startswith('inet '):
|
|
ip = line.split()[1]
|
|
return ip
|
|
|
|
elif os_name == "Windows":
|
|
# Native Windows - use ipconfig
|
|
result = subprocess.run(
|
|
["ipconfig"],
|
|
capture_output=True,
|
|
text=True,
|
|
check=True
|
|
)
|
|
|
|
# Parse ipconfig output for IPv4 address
|
|
# Look for first non-localhost IPv4 address
|
|
for line in result.stdout.split('\n'):
|
|
line = line.strip()
|
|
if 'IPv4 Address' in line or 'IPv4-Adresse' in line:
|
|
# Format: " IPv4 Address. . . . . . . . . . . : 192.168.1.100"
|
|
parts = line.split(':')
|
|
if len(parts) >= 2:
|
|
ip = parts[1].strip()
|
|
# Skip localhost
|
|
if not ip.startswith('127.'):
|
|
return ip
|
|
|
|
# Default fallback - works for local Docker
|
|
click.secho("⚠ Warning: Could not detect IP address, using 0.0.0.0", fg="yellow")
|
|
return "0.0.0.0"
|
|
|
|
except Exception as e:
|
|
click.secho(f"⚠ Warning: Error detecting IP address: {e}", fg="yellow")
|
|
return "0.0.0.0"
